.accordion-header button{background-color:#212529cc!important;color:var(--bs-white)!important;font-weight:inherit}.accordion-header button:after{filter:invert(1)}.accordion-header:has(+.accordion-collapse.show),.accordion-header:has(+.accordion-collapse.show) button{background-color:var(--clr-4)!important;color:#fff;font-weight:500}.accordion-collapse.show{background-color:hsla(var(--clr-4-val),.1)}.accordion-item{overflow:hidden}
